Brisbane, the capital city of Queensland, enjoys sunshine almost all year around. It is a well established city with amazing infrastructure without the hustle and bustle of busy commercial centres like Melbourne or Sydney.
Brisbane offers numerous outdoor activities, urban adventures, water escapes, views and vineyards. Tourists to Brisbane can also enjoy its arts and culture, gourmet cuisines, it’s beautiful parks and gardens and of course shopping.
One of the major attractions in Brisbane is the Australia Zoo. It was created by the late Steve Irwin, a pioneer in providing real wildlife action and adventure. The zoo is spread over 70 acres of natural Australian bush-land and provides a wildlife experience second to none. Visitors to the zoo can experience patting a baby alligator, a cuddly Koala or a naughty wombat.
One other major attraction of Brisbane is an evening dinner show called Australian Outback Spectacular. It is presented by renowned R.M. Williams. It provides a great insight into the Australian outback lifestyle with outback music, drama and action. It accommodates approximately a thousand visitors every night from Tuesday to Sunday. Over one and a half hour, visitors experience amazing audio and visual effects and a tasty three course Aussie BBQ.
Apart from the wildlife and the outback exposure, Brisbane also provides amazing views around its beaches as well. Water lovers can hire a yacht and make a trip around the bay and soak the relaxing atmosphere.
